Buying Guide: Key Purchase Considerations

Choosing the right product for dry dog paws involves evaluating ingredients, safety, climate, and your dog’s needs. Consider the following:

  • Active ingredients and skin safety: Look for natural, gentle components such as coconut oil, cocoa butter, shea butter, olive oil, vitamin E, and calendula. Avoid products with synthetic fragrances and harsh detergents if your dog has sensitive skin.
  • Seasonal needs: In winter, a moisture-dense balm or barrier wax helps protect against dry air and cold surfaces. In summer, formulas that shield against heat and rough pavement are beneficial.
  • Usage and reapplication: Some balms form a protective layer that lasts longer, while others require more frequent application after walking or exposure to weather.
  • Safety and licking: If your dog tends to lick products, choose lick-safe formulations that are non-toxic and designed for ingestion.
  • Allergen considerations: Fragrance-free options are preferable for dogs with sensitive or allergic skin.
  • Versatility: Products that can be used on paws, noses, elbows, and other dry areas offer greater value and consistency of care.

How To Use For Best Results

Apply a small amount to clean, dry paw pads and noses. Gently rub in until absorbed, focusing on dry or cracked areas. For seasonal use, apply after outdoor activities or exposure to harsh surfaces. If the product contains an invisible barrier, allow it to set before walking to prevent slipping. Always monitor for signs of irritation or allergic reaction and adjust usage as needed.
